Computer-Aided Software Engineering (CASE) tools can be categorized into three main types: upper CASE tools, lower CASE tools, and integrated CASE tools. Upper CASE tools focus on the early stages of software development, such as requirements analysis and design, facilitating modeling and documentation. Lower CASE tools assist in the later phases, including coding, testing, and maintenance, often providing automation for these processes. Integrated CASE tools combine functionalities from both upper and lower categories, offering a comprehensive suite for managing the entire software development lifecycle.

Upper CASE tools are used in the early stages of software development, focusing on high-level design and modeling, such as requirements analysis and system architecture. In contrast, lower CASE tools are utilized in later stages, emphasizing coding, testing, and maintenance. Essentially, upper CASE supports the planning and design phases, while lower CASE aids in implementation and operational phases. Both types of tools aim to enhance productivity and improve the overall quality of software development.

Farm tools can be classified into different categories based on their function, such as cutting tools (e.g. knives, sickles), digging tools (e.g. shovels, spades), and planting tools (e.g. seeders, transplanters). They can also be classified based on power source, such as manual tools (operated by hand), animal-driven tools (pulled or powered by animals), or mechanized tools (powered by engines or motors).
